maybe you guys should do some research on dog food before deciding which brand is better. hmm.gif

you can check the rating on dog food in this web: http://www.dogfoodanalysis.com/dog_food_re...index.php/cat/1

innova evo is 6 star dog food, holistic dog food,which contain no grain and corn gluten.
http://www.dogfoodanalysis.com/dog_food_re...oduct=523&cat=8

pro plan is 1 star dog food, which contain grain and corn gluten
http://www.dogfoodanalysis.com/dog_food_re...oduct=253&cat=7

doubt anyone will tell you that pro plan is better than innova evo.. hmm.gif

anyhow, dog owner should try it on their dogs and so that they could compare the effects of this two different brand of dog food based on their dog's health, skin and coat.

Pro plan may be cheaper than Innova evo, but the ingredients in Innova evo is much healthier than pro plan. Afterall, we want the best stuff for our furkids/

however, not every dog can get used to innova evo's high protein but one owner should try it on their dogs first and then only decide which dog food is suitable for their dogs; hence with improvement on their dogs' health. nod.gif

Some people might tell dog owners that those expensive dog food like Innova Evo, Orijen or Addiction are not that good if compare to Blackwood or Eukanuba or any other brands, because their shop do not sell that brand.
Hence, they take the advantages to promote the brands that they are selling in their shop, so that the customers wont go to other shops to buy.

I have tried many times, went to pet shop, ask for the brand A that I want. They do not have it, then they will say "That brand A not so good one, try this brand B la.. You see the dogs we are keeping here, all feeding on the brand B. See their coat and skin, nice or not? That brand A so expensive, this brand B more economical." sweat.gif doh.gif

Thus, I have tried variety of brand of dog food on my dogs. I see which one got improvement on them, their coat and skin, then I will continue to use that brand on them despite listening to each pet shop promoting their products. rclxm9.gif

Anyhow, California Natural is good for sensitive skin and dog that sheds alot.. Good choice you made there.. thumbup.gif
